Frequently Asked Questions

What are AI-powered tools for ecommerce?

They are intelligent software applications that utilize machine learning to automate online retail processes, from generative storefront content to predictive supply chain management.

How can AI improve ecommerce supply chain and inventory management?

AI analyzes vast historical datasets to forecast future demand with high precision, automatically triggering procurement orders to prevent stockouts and minimize carrying costs.

Can AI help personalize the shopping experience for ecommerce customers?

Yes, platforms leverage natural language processing and behavioral data to deliver individualized product recommendations, dynamic pricing, and tailored search results.

How much do AI ecommerce tools typically cost?

Costs vary widely depending on scale; entry-level marketing tools may start around $50 per month, while comprehensive enterprise AI supply chain platforms can run into thousands monthly.

How do I choose the right AI software for my ecommerce tech stack?

Assess your primary operational bottlenecks first, then select platforms that offer seamless API integrations with your existing storefront and deliver demonstrable ROI in those specific areas.
